**Q: Why did my request get a 429 from the Tollgate gateway?**

Tollgate enforces per-service token buckets: 200 requests/minute default, bursts up to 50. Limits are keyed on the calling service identity, not IP. If you're reviewing code that retries on 429, check it honors the Retry-After header and backs off exponentially — hammering the gateway triggers a temporary ban. Custom limits require a quota entry in the gateway config repo, approved by the platform team. For quota increases or disputes, email the gateway owners at the address below.

escalation mailbox, fahaf-bajep: druael@lumiccorp.internal

Changelog, Wavelet 3.1.2: rotated the signing key used for the audio waveform preview service after the quarterly audit flagged the previous key as past its rotation window. All artifacts from build 5540 onward are signed with the new key; older builds remain verifiable until month end. The new public verification key follows.

deploy key for kagup-bawig: bky9_ZMq28eTw9

## Building Access — Spares Room (Hullbrook Annex)

Contractors: the spare hardware room is down the east corridor on the ground floor, third door on the left. Sign in at the front desk first and grab a visitor lanyard. Anything you take out, jot it in the blue logbook — yes, even the little stuff. The door self-locks, so don't wedge it. To get in, punch in the code below.

staff pass of hagug-taguf = bdg-HJ-9

## Runbook: Report Export Timezone Fix (Quillport)

Heads up, support folks: exports now render in the account's configured timezone instead of server time, so customers in earlier releases may see shifted timestamps on old reports. Regenerating the report fixes it. If a customer needs a backfilled export, the regeneration job has to be submitted signed. The key for submitting those jobs is below.

rollout seal: bky9_2369ZXVnu

Hey, welcome to the Stormcourier project! Quick orientation: Stormcourier is our weather-alert fan-out service — it takes severity-graded alerts from the Hallowmere forecast feed and pushes them to regional subscriber channels within 30 seconds. Your first task is probably going to touch the dedupe layer, which is the crankiest part. Docs live in the team wiki; read the fan-out architecture page before changing anything. If you get stuck on access or context, email the service owner directly.

pager mailbox: zorius.novath.briath@kelvistack.local